Learn moreThe Certificate IV in Mental Health (CHC43315) is for students wanting to work or volunteer providing support to people affected by mental illness or have a psychiatric disability. Students complete 15 units which focus heavily on foundation interpersonal skills such as building relationships, working collaboratively, and working with diverse cultural groups. Additionally, students graduate with practical skills and knowledge in trauma informed care, drug and alcohol issues affecting mental health and staying safe at work. To graduate and receive the qualification, each student must complete at least 80 hours of relevant work. The Certificate IV in Mental Health (CHC43315) is a nationally recognised training qualification and part of the official Community Services Training Package.

Learn moreThe HLT37215 Certificate III in Pathology Collection is a hands-on qualification that prepares you for work in a pathology unit or testing centre. Over 6 months you will learn how to collect blood and other pathology samples — then prepare, record and despatch for testing. Choose electives from electrocardiography (ECG), first aid, recognising healthy body systems, drug and abuse testing. Learn moreDo you want to become a registered Ambulance Paramedic? The HLT51020 Diploma of Emergency Health Care is a first step toward this rewarding career. The course begins with the essentials skills and knowledge you need to work in the Australian health care system, keeping yourself safe, using correct medical terminology, and applying infection controls. You’ll then learn how to recognise healthy body systems, respond to behaviours of concern, communicate with people at all levels, and deliver standard clinical care across a range of settings. The course also covers: managing a scene, responding to major incidents, safe lifting and carrying, transporting emergency patients, and much more.
